Talk to our Ionic experts!

Thank you for reaching out! Please provide a few more details.

Thanks for reaching out! Our Experts will reach out to you shortly.

Ready to enhance your Ionic app's launch speed? Trust ProsperaSoft to provide the solutions you need for a seamless user experience.

Understanding Ionic App Launch Time

In the mobile app world, launch time can make or break a user's experience. For Ionic applications, ensuring a swift start is crucial for retention and user satisfaction. Long loading times often lead to frustration, causing users to abandon the app entirely. Therefore, an optimized launch process is not just beneficial; it's necessary.

The Importance of Preload Modules

One effective strategy to speed up the launch of your Ionic app is through the use of preload modules. By preloading essential components, users get access to the necessary parts of the application without the wait times typically associated with loading entire modules. This method enhances the perceived performance, making the app seem faster overall.

Example of Preload Configuration

RouterModule.forRoot(routes, {preloadingStrategy: PreloadAllModules})

Lazy Loading: The Game Changer

Lazy loading is another essential aspect of optimizing Ionic app launch times. This method involves loading resources only when they are needed, rather than at the start-up. By using lazy loading in Ionic, you can decrease the initial load time dramatically, making the app appear to load faster and providing users with a more responsive experience.

Maximizing Asset Optimization

Asset optimization plays a pivotal role in ensuring that your Ionic app loads quickly. By compressing images, minifying CSS and JavaScript files, and using SVGs instead of PNGs, you can significantly reduce file sizes. Smaller asset sizes contribute directly to faster loading times, providing users with a seamless experience. Additionally, leveraging tools like Webpack and Gulp can streamline this optimization process.

Implementing Caching Strategies

Caching is a technique that can greatly improve loading times. By storing data locally on the user's device, your app can quickly access frequently used resources, minimizing loading delays. Implementing HTTP caching headers or utilizing service workers for caching can optimize your app's performance further. This not only accelerates load times but also ensures that users have access to your app even when offline.

Why You Should Hire Ionic Experts

If optimizing your Ionic app sounds overwhelming, consider hiring Ionic experts. Professionals with specialized skills can implement these optimization techniques effectively, ensuring your app is not only fast but also efficient and user-friendly. Popular development agencies like ProsperaSoft can provide the expertise needed to enhance your Ionic application's performance.

Outsource Ionic Development Work for Efficiency

Another practical approach to efficiently manage your app development while ensuring high performance is to outsource Ionic development work. By collaborating with experienced developers, you can focus on other critical aspects of your business while they handle the intricacies of optimization. This partnership often results in superior app performance and quicker turnaround times.


Just get in touch with us and we can discuss how ProsperaSoft can contribute in your success

LET’S CREATE REVOLUTIONARY SOLUTIONS, TOGETHER.

Thank you for reaching out! Please provide a few more details.

Thanks for reaching out! Our Experts will reach out to you shortly.